What is narrative writing?

Back

Narrative writing is a type of writing that tells a story, often including characters, a plot, and a setting.

What is dialogue in narrative writing?

Back

Dialogue is the spoken conversation between characters in a narrative.

What is the purpose of imagery in narrative writing?

Back

Imagery enhances the reader's experience by creating vivid pictures in their mind through descriptive language.

What are the different types of imagery?

Back

The main types of imagery are visual, auditory, olfactory (smell), gustatory (taste), and kinesthetic (movement).

What is auditory imagery?

Back

Auditory imagery refers to descriptive language that appeals to the sense of sound.

What is kinesthetic imagery?

Back

Kinesthetic imagery describes actions or movements, helping the reader to visualize physical activity.

What is a personal narrative?

Back

A personal narrative is a story based on an author's own experiences and thoughts.
